Skip to content
Orders are experiencing delayed delivery time due to COVID and airlift issues. Click here to learn more
Orders are experiencing delayed delivery time due to COVID and airlift issues - touch here to learn more
Use LED LoL shields with Arduino to make a FFT spectrum analyzer

This ‘crazy’ spectrum analyzer visualizes tunes with four Arduinos and 504 LEDs


Spectrum analyzers are a great way to visualize music, and “TUENHIDIY” came up with an interesting take on this device using not one, but four Arduino Unos.

Arduino FFT spectrum analyzer

Each board receives the same sound input via a 3.5mm audio jack, and separately processes it to break out the left and right channels, as well as upper and lower frequency ranges using fast Fourier transforms, or FFTs.

36 different bands are shown on four LoL Shields, with each 9×14 Charliexplexed LED matrix attached to an Uno, for a total of up to 504 individual points of light. Everything is put together on an acrylic plate, and powered by a portable USB battery.

TUENHIDIY is quick to note that it’s a “crazy project,” but as seen in the video below, it looks like a lot of fun!

For complete details, check out the project's Instructable page

And if you're interested in doing this yourself, PMD Way has a you covered with a wide range of parts, such as:

Finally - to keep up to date with interesting news, offers and new products - interact with us on facebook, instagram, and twitter.

Previous article Build an incredible retro alarm clock with logic ICs
Next article Building Arduino-driven Smart Maps

Leave a comment

Comments must be approved before appearing

* Required fields